libgimpbase/Makefile.am libgimpbase/gimpbase.h libgimpbase/gimpbase.def

2004-07-27  Sven Neumann  <sven@gimp.org>

	* libgimpbase/Makefile.am
	* libgimpbase/gimpbase.h
	* libgimpbase/gimpbase.def
	* libgimpbase/gimpmemsize.[ch]: added new files with memsize
	related functions (moved here from gimputil.c) and
	GIMP_TYPE_MEMSIZE (moved here from app/config/gimpconfig-types.[ch]).

	* libgimpbase/gimputils.[ch]: removed gimp_memsize_to_string() here.

	* libgimpbase/gimpunit.[ch]: added GIMP_TYPE_UNIT (moved here from
	app/config/gimpconfig-types.[ch]).

	* libgimpbase/gimpbase-private.c
	* libgimp/gimptile.c
	* libgimp/gimpunitcache.c
	* plug-ins/help/domain.c
	* app/xcf/xcf-read.c: need to include glib-object.h.

	* plug-ins/common/uniteditor.c: use GIMP_TYPE_UNIT.

	* app/config/gimpconfig-types.[ch]: removed code that lives in
	libgimpbase now.

	* app/config/gimpconfig-deserialize.c: changed accordingly.

	* app/config/gimpbaseconfig.c
	* app/config/gimpdisplayconfig.c
	* app/core/gimpcontext.c
	* app/gui/grid-dialog.c
	* app/tools/gimpcolortool.c
	* app/widgets/gimpaction.c
	* app/widgets/gimpunitstore.c: no need to include gimpconfig-types.h
	any longer.
This commit is contained in:
Sven Neumann
2004-07-27 16:39:00 +00:00
committed by Sven Neumann
parent ed3f8fd1bc
commit bd427b2e4d
39 changed files with 538 additions and 376 deletions

View File

@ -1,3 +1,12 @@
2004-07-27 Sven Neumann <sven@gimp.org>
* libgimpbase/libgimpbase-docs.sgml
* libgimpbase/libgimpbase-sections.txt
* libgimpbase/tmpl/gimpmemsize.sgml
* libgimpbase/tmpl/gimpunit.sgml
* libgimpbase/tmpl/gimputils.sgml: added docs for new unit and
memsize functions.
2004-07-27 Michael Natterer <mitch@gimp.org>
* libgimp/tmpl/gimppalettemenu.sgml

View File

@ -9,13 +9,11 @@ gimppalettemenu
</para>
<!-- ##### SECTION See_Also ##### -->
<para>
</para>
<!-- ##### FUNCTION gimp_palette_select_widget_new ##### -->
<para>

View File

@ -9,13 +9,11 @@ gimppaletteselect
</para>
<!-- ##### SECTION See_Also ##### -->
<para>
</para>
<!-- ##### USER_FUNCTION GimpRunPaletteCallback ##### -->
<para>

View File

@ -18,6 +18,7 @@
<xi:include href="xml/gimplimits.xml" />
<xi:include href="xml/gimpdatafiles.xml" />
<xi:include href="xml/gimpenv.xml" />
<xi:include href="xml/gimpmemsize.xml" />
<xi:include href="xml/gimpparasite.xml" />
<xi:include href="xml/gimpparasiteio.xml" />
<xi:include href="xml/gimpsignal.xml" />

View File

@ -36,6 +36,17 @@ GIMP_CHECK_DARK
GIMP_CHECK_LIGHT
</SECTION>
<SECTION>
<FILE>gimpmemsize</FILE>
gimp_memsize_serialize
gimp_memsize_deserialize
gimp_memsize_to_string
GIMP_VALUE_HOLDS_MEMSIZE
<SUBSECTION Standard>
GIMP_TYPE_MEMSIZE
gimp_memsize_get_type
</SECTION>
<SECTION>
<FILE>gimpparasite</FILE>
GimpParasite
@ -119,6 +130,10 @@ gimp_unit_get_symbol
gimp_unit_get_abbreviation
gimp_unit_get_singular
gimp_unit_get_plural
GIMP_VALUE_HOLDS_UNIT
<SUBSECTION Standard>
GIMP_TYPE_UNIT
gimp_unit_get_type
</SECTION>
<SECTION>
@ -126,7 +141,6 @@ gimp_unit_get_plural
gimp_any_to_utf8
gimp_filename_to_utf8
gimp_utf8_strtrim
gimp_memsize_to_string
gimp_escape_uline
gimp_strip_uline
</SECTION>

View File

@ -0,0 +1,52 @@
<!-- ##### SECTION Title ##### -->
gimpmemsize
<!-- ##### SECTION Short_Description ##### -->
<!-- ##### SECTION Long_Description ##### -->
<para>
</para>
<!-- ##### SECTION See_Also ##### -->
<para>
</para>
<!-- ##### FUNCTION gimp_memsize_serialize ##### -->
<para>
</para>
@memsize:
@Returns:
<!-- ##### FUNCTION gimp_memsize_deserialize ##### -->
<para>
</para>
@string:
@memsize:
@Returns:
<!-- ##### FUNCTION gimp_memsize_to_string ##### -->
<para>
</para>
@memsize:
@Returns:
<!-- ##### MACRO GIMP_VALUE_HOLDS_MEMSIZE ##### -->
<para>
</para>
@value:

View File

@ -145,3 +145,11 @@ user-defined units.
@Returns:
<!-- ##### MACRO GIMP_VALUE_HOLDS_UNIT ##### -->
<para>
</para>
@value:

View File

@ -45,15 +45,6 @@ Utilities of general interest
@Returns:
<!-- ##### FUNCTION gimp_memsize_to_string ##### -->
<para>
</para>
@memsize:
@Returns:
<!-- ##### FUNCTION gimp_escape_uline ##### -->
<para>